>>> If there's no loongarch32, and never will be, then there's probably 
>>> no point in keeping the '64' suffix.
>>
>> The loongarch32 tuple will most certainly come into existence some 
>> time in the future, but probably bare-metal-only and without a Linux 
>> port AFAIK. That's a point the Loongson people and I didn't 
>> communicate well, apologizes for that. (While we're at it, the 
>> reserved "loongarchx32" which is x32/n32-like, most likely will never 
>> exist.)
>
> Are you trying to beat MIPS at their ABI complexity? /s

Hah, I'm not Loongson employee so maybe I'm not in the best position to 
answer this ;-)

But from an outsider's perspective, the Loongson people obviously 
reserved things upfront like a multi-millionaire, then suddenly realized 
they only have ~500 people on board, developers even less; so they did 
the Right Thing(TM), only later, to drop x32 altogether and focus their 
energy on bare-metal use cases for their 32-bit-only chips.

Plus, LoongArch is strictly little-endian, and only one baseline ISA 
revision is published so far, so IMO it can never beat MIPS in terms of 
combinatorial ABI possibilities. Maybe RISC-V have a chance? ;-)
